Door Glass Repair: Essential Guide for Homeowners
Door glass is a necessary element in both residential and commercial residential or commercial properties, supplying security, light, and aesthetic appeal. However, it is not unusual for door glass to become harmed due to mishaps, weather, or use and tear. Understanding how to appropriately repair or replace door glass can save homeowners time and cash while ensuring their home stays protected. This post acts as a comprehensive guide to door glass repair, covering different kinds of door glass, tools needed for repairs, typical problems, and often asked concerns.
Types of Door Glass
Before starting a repair job, it is vital for homeowners to comprehend the different types of door glass.
Kind Of Door GlassDescriptionSingle PaneComposed of one layer of glass, single-pane doors are one of the most standard and cost-effective choice but offer less insulation.Double PaneConsisting of two layers of glass separated by an insulating space, double-pane doors are more energy-efficient and assist control indoor temperature.Tempered GlassThis type of glass is treated with heat to increase its strength and security. It shatters into little, less damaging pieces when broken.Laminated GlassLaminated glass includes 2 layers of glass with a plastic interlayer that holds the pieces together if broken, offering boosted safety and sound insulation.Frosted GlassThis glass is treated to produce a clear appearance, permitting light in while keeping personal privacy. It can be single or double-pane.
Comprehending the type of glass utilized in your door can affect your approach to repair or replacement.
Typical Door Glass Issues
Several common issues might emerge with door glass, necessitating repair.
Cracks and Chips: Minor damage can frequently be repaired if it does not jeopardize the structural integrity of the glass.Broken Glass: Complete shattering or big breaks will generally need replacement.Seal Failure: In double-pane doors, a broken seal can result in moisture build-up between the panes, resulting in fogging or condensation.Scratches: Surface scratches can often be polished out however might need expert treatment for much deeper scratches.Actions for Repairing Door Glass1. Evaluate the Damage
Before any repair work starts, assess the extent of the damage. If the damage is substantial (e.g., shattered glass), it might be best to change the whole panel. For minor fractures or chips, repairs can often be made with the best products.
2. Collect Required Tools and Materials
To effectively repair door glass, property owners will require the following tools:
Safety safety glasses and glovesEnergy knifeGlass cleaner Glass adhesive (for little fractures)Replacement glass panel (for extensive damage)Putty knifeCaulk gun and silicone sealant (if necessary)3. Remove Old Glass (if applicable)
If replacing the glass, thoroughly remove the damaged panel. Use an energy knife to cut through any caulking or seals. Raise the shattered glass out carefully to prevent injury.
4. Clean the Frame
Once the old glass is eliminated, tidy the frame thoroughly to ensure a tight seal for the new glass. Usage glass cleaner and a putty knife to get rid of any particles.
5. Install New Glass or Repair Existing Damage
For small chips or cracks, use glass adhesive and press the edges together. For complete replacements, follow these actions:
Cut the brand-new glass panel to size (if essential).Apply a bead of silicone sealant around the frame.Position the glass panel in the frame, pushing it firmly into the sealant.6. Seal and Secure
As soon as the brand-new glass is positioned, guarantee it is effectively sealed. Additional caulking might be applied around the edges for added assistance. Enable adequate drying time as defined by the adhesive or sealant producer.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Can I repair door glass myself?
Yes, small damage can usually be repaired by homeowners. However, for extensive damage or if managing hazardous materials, hiring a professional is recommended.
2. How do I know if my double-pane glass requires replacement?
If you observe condensation between the panes or fogging that doesn't clear, the seal may be broken, and professional replacement is typically essential.
3. What kind of adhesive should I use for glass repair?
Use a professional-grade glass adhesive for repairing chips. For bigger replacements, silicone sealant is ideal for sealing the edges.
4. Is it worth repairing minor fractures?
Yes, repairing small fractures can lengthen the life of the door glass and avoid further damage while minimizing replacement costs.
5. What should I do if the glass is shattered?
If the glass is shattered, it is best to change the panel completely due to security issues and the capacity for injury from rugged edges.
